YouTube has become a popular platform for content creators to share their passions and make money. If you have a love for puzzles and want to turn your passion into a source of income, here’s a comprehensive guide on how to make money doing puzzles on YouTube.

1. Choose an Engaging Niche
To stand out in the crowded puzzle community on YouTube, it’s essential to select a specific puzzle niche. You could focus on jigsaw puzzles, crossword puzzles, brain teasers, or even puzzle games. The more specific your niche, the better chances of attracting a dedicated audience.
2. Create High-Quality Content
The key to success on YouTube is producing high-quality content. Invest in a good camera, lighting equipment, and a sturdy tripod to ensure clear and professional-looking videos. Create tutorials, solve puzzles in real-time, review puzzle products, and offer valuable insights to captivate your audience.
3. Engage with Your Audience
Building a community of engaged viewers is crucial for long-term success. Respond to comments promptly, ask for feedback, and encourage viewers to share their own puzzle-solving experiences. Consider hosting live streams or Q&A sessions to interact directly with your audience.
4. Optimize Your Videos for Search
When uploading a video, optimize its title, tags, and description with relevant keywords related to puzzles. This will help your videos appear in search results, increasing their visibility and attracting a larger audience. Use tools like Google AdWords Keyword Planner to find popular puzzle-related search terms.
5. Collaborate with Other Puzzle YouTubers
Collaborating with other puzzle YouTubers can help you expand your reach and gain new subscribers. Reach out to creators with a similar audience and propose collaboration ideas, such as solving a puzzle together or creating a puzzle-themed challenge. Cross-promotion can be beneficial for everyone involved.
6. Monetize Your Channel with Ads
Once your channel meets the eligibility requirements (1,000 subscribers and 4,000 watch hours in the past 12 months), you can apply to monetize your videos through YouTube’s Partner Program. This allows you to earn money from ads that are displayed before, during, or after your content.
7. Seek Sponsorships and Brand Deals
As your channel grows, you may attract sponsors and brands interested in partnering with you. Reach out to puzzle brands, toy companies, or gaming companies and propose collaborations or sponsorships. Sponsored videos can provide a significant source of income.
8. Create and Sell Puzzle Merchandise
Consider creating puzzle-themed merchandise, such as t-shirts, mugs, or puzzles with your channel’s branding. Set up an online store and promote your merchandise through your videos. This can be a lucrative way to monetize your channel while offering your audience something tangible.
9. Offer Patreon Memberships
Patreon is a platform that allows content creators to receive recurring payments from their fans. Offer exclusive content, behind-the-scenes footage, or early access to videos for your Patreon supporters. This dedicated fan base can provide a reliable source of income.
10. Create Engaging Thumbnails and Titles
A well-designed and attention-grabbing thumbnail, along with a catchy title, is essential for attracting viewers to click on your videos. Invest time in creating appealing visuals that accurately represent the content of your video and pique curiosity.
11. Harness the Power of Social Media
Utilize various social media platforms to promote your YouTube channel and engage with your audience. Share teasers, behind-the-scenes glimpses, and highlights from your puzzle-solving journey on platforms such as Instagram, Twitter, and Facebook.
12. Analyze and Optimize Your Performance
Regularly review your video analytics to understand which types of content resonate best with your audience. Pay attention to watch time, engagement rates, and audience demographics. Use this data to refine your content strategy and improve the monetization potential of your channel.
13. Stay Consistent and Persistent
Building a successful YouTube channel takes time and dedication. Stay consistent with your uploading schedule and continue creating high-quality content even if your initial growth is slow. Persistence and perseverance are key to long-term success.
14. Stay Up-to-Date with Puzzle Trends
To maintain relevancy, stay informed about the latest puzzle trends and incorporate them into your content. Stay updated with new puzzle releases, popular puzzle challenges, or viral puzzle games. This will help you stay ahead of the competition and attract new viewers.
15. Network and Attend Puzzle events
Networking is crucial for any content creator. Attend puzzle events, conventions, or meetup groups to connect with puzzle enthusiasts and professionals in the industry. Building relationships and expanding your network can open doors for new opportunities and collaborations.
In conclusion, making money doing puzzles on YouTube requires passion, dedication, and a strategic approach. By choosing the right niche, producing high-quality content, engaging with your audience, and utilizing different monetization methods, you can turn your love for puzzles into a profitable online venture.
